Completely new, need help picking out a bike.
Hey I know that there seems to be a lot of hate on diamondbacks for some reason, but I get a pretty significant discount from my work so I was thinking about picking one up. I've never really rode bmx before and I randomly got interested and I've just started researching bikes. The bikes that I have available from work that I'm currently looking at are, and the prices that I am able to get them for.
https://www.diamondbackbmx.com/bikes/jump/signature-12/ - Signature 20" - $270
https://www.diamondbackbmx.com/bikes/.../venom-pro-12/ - Venom Pro 20" - $200
https://www.diamondbackbmx.com/bikes/...ion-pro-20-12/ - Session Pro 20" - $165
https://www.diamondbackbmx.com/bikes/...ion-pro-24-12/ - Session Pro 24" - $185
I'm only 5'8 so I think I'm suited for 20" wheels, I would most likely just be riding on the streets and on dirt, I don't plan to really ride in skateparks any time soon. I'm more than anything curious of whether or not the signature bike is worth the $270, as opposed to the venom/session. Curious for any opinons from anyone, thanks a lot in advance.

If you can get a $600 bike for $270, go for the Signature. It has nice features and a good top tube length for your height. Stay far far away from their cheap bikes. That one should be fine even if you do get more serious about riding.

Diamondback gets hate because most of their bikes are so cheaply/****tily made. But that Signature is actually pretty nice looking, so you should really go for that. Especially at that price. Wanna buy two and ship me one?
